Output 99dca124592070d202e9a1f2294e2a56c5ec9027679b40fc00c7f9cc6ed4a332:24

value
26134681387
script pubkey
OP_0 OP_PUSHBYTES_20 7e64f0e610c2e69231fc31c9743f705a6acd8c65
address
tb1q0ej0pessctnfyv0ux8yhg0mstf4vmrr9ur804r
transaction
99dca124592070d202e9a1f2294e2a56c5ec9027679b40fc00c7f9cc6ed4a332
spent
true